I don't know... Half Life without gibs just doesn't have the same vibe.
How did you feel about half life 2?
It was great! But that game was never meant to have gibs. It was all about physics-based action and a big, adventurous story.
The original game, on the other hand, was more of a creepy horror-movie type setting. So all the nasty blood and gore felt totally appropriate, and kind of necessary toward making you feel threatened.
In a way, all the tonal differences between Half-Life and Half-Life 2 can be boiled down to the fact that one has gibs and the other doesn't. So remaking Half-Life without the gibs makes it seem like some kind of weird "edited for PG-13" version of the original game.
